Though many sectors of business have been negatively impacted by the COVID-19 pandemic, no other industry has been as devastated as the restaurant industry.

According to the National Restaurant Association, U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, & U.S. Census Bureau, as of December 2020, over 110,000 restaurants nationwide were either closed permanently or long term. From February – November 2020 alone, 2.1 million industry jobs were lost, and between March and October 2020, food service and drinking establishments lost an astounding $130 billion in sales compared to the previous year. Additionally, the National Restaurant Association said that in its latest survey of 6,000 restaurant operators, 87 percent of full-service restaurants reported an average 36 percent drop in sales.

In some states, restaurants are able to resume their operations with indoor dining, but it’s been commonplace for owners to find alternative ways of doing business through takeout and delivery.

The effect of covid-19 on kitchen cleanliness.

Though studies show that the virus primarily spreads between people who are in close contact (within about 6 feet) via respiratory droplets produced when an infected person sneezes or coughs, food establishments must take extra precaution to ensure the safety of its workers and guests. Transmission may be possible when a person touches a surface or object that has the virus on it, and then touches his /her own mouth, nose, or possibly their eyes.

While food safety and hygiene have always been important, it is even more critical for restaurant professionals to take enhanced precautions to keep guests and employees safe.  This means mitigating the risk of COVID-19 by understanding the need to implement extra measures for cleaning and sanitizing.

According to the National Restaurant Association Educational Foundation (NRAEF), there is a huge difference between cleaning and sanitizing. “Cleaning removes food and other types of soil from a surface such as a countertop or plate. Sanitizing reduces the number of pathogens on the clean surface to safe levels.”

The fda checklist for safely operating during covid-19.

For restaurants previously closed or those that have been open with limited service related to the COVID-19 pandemic, the Food & Drug Administration (FDA) created a checklist to safely reopen and maintain operations.

Though the list is not entirely comprehensive, the FDA encourages food establishments to partner with local regulatory/health authorities to discuss specific requirements. Here are just a few key elements pertaining to commercial kitchen cleaning and disinfection that must be addressed:

Facility Operations

  • Are the premises in good order, including fully operational utilities and equipment? (e.g. electrical, lighting, gas services, and proper ventilation; hood systems for fire prevention; garbage and refuse areas; and toilet facilities)
  • Are all areas of the food establishment, including restrooms and waiting areas, properly cleaned, stocked, sanitized, or disinfected, as appropriate?
  • Are ventilation systems including air ducts and vents in the facility clean, free of mold, and operating properly?
  • Are high touch self-service containers and items requiring frequent hand contact removed from use, or appropriately washed, cleaned and sanitized?

Food Contact and Non-food Contact Surfaces (Clean, Disinfect, Sanitize)

  • Are necessary sanitizers and disinfectants that meet EPA’s criteria for use against SARS-CoV-2 available and used per label instructions to clean and disinfect the facility during hours of operation?
  • Are food contact surfaces and counters cleaned and sanitized? (Wash, rinse, and sanitize food contact surfaces, food preparation surfaces, and beverage equipment after use.)
  • Are common use areas such as restrooms being cleaned and disinfected more frequently?
  • Are high-touch areas and equipment cleaned and disinfected (e.g. door knobs, display cases, equipment handles, check-out counters, order kiosks, and grocery cart handles)?
  • Has a disinfection schedule or routine plan been developed?

Food Temperature Control

  • Are all coolers, freezers, and hot and cold holding units clean, sanitized, and protected from contamination?

Warewashing Equipment

  • Is your warewasher clean and functioning and equipped with detergent and sanitizer (single temperature machine, 165°F) or reaches 180°F rinse (high temperature)?
